Welcome to the Plutonomix Podcast, with Barnaby Levin. Some Perspectives on Wealth & Investing (generally) in 10 minutes or less.
The word “Plutonomics” means the “Study of Wealth” and it is our Mission to educate; to help Clients think about their goals and how they might benefit from working with an Advisor to achieve them. But more importantly, it’s to make sure our listeners understand both the Pros and Cons of any issue so they can make Informed Decisions and increase the odds of finding the “right” answer, for them.
You see, it’s not who’s “Right” or “Wrong” but, knowing there are NO “unbiased” opinions – and that “Where you Stand depends on where you Sit” – the challenge to making good Decisions is to start by questioning one’s Assumptions and breaking free of our “prejudices,” because the truth usually lies somewhere in between.
There are always two sides, both of which have merit.

In this episode of the Plutonomix Podcast, Barnaby Levin continues his and Laurie's discussion on land on his own, while she's traveling. He recaps the history and transfer of ownership between farmers and institutions and why (in this case) it's important for government to get more involved, so we don't lose control of our own food and water supply to other nations. He also talks about the pros and cons of farm-related investments.
